On Mon, 24 Jan 2005, Jean-Pierre HOFER wrote:

> What could be wrong in my system ?  Something in the X config files ?

  I would presume you are using the GENERIC kernel, which does not support
wscons.  The X server distributed in 2.0 is XdecNetBSD, which only works
with wscons.  There should be a kernel distributed on the 2.0 sets which
is netbsd-WSCONS, which should work with XdecNetBSD.

  I think there may be problems with netbsd-WSCONS on the 5000/25 (which
I've fixed in -current).

  You may need to get the Xpmax X server from a 1.6 distribution, but I
think that may also fail to work with the GENERIC kernel.
